After the portal application is submitted, LCB said it will create a Box folder when the script is ready. These are the prepared items for that upload.
| Requirement | Source | Implementation | Evidence |
|---|---|---|---|
| Website disclosures before enrollment | LCB MAST Course Requirements | Public pages disclose that this is a third-party provider course prepared for LCB certification review, list support email and phone, business hours, software requirements, cost, completion timeframe, privacy policy, and SSN handling. After certification, the disclosure will be updated to state that the course is certified by Washington LCB. | Open |
| Enrollment Agreement before registration | LCB MAST Course Requirements | The packet includes a pre-registration enrollment agreement with provider duties, student duties, refund policy, termination steps, full LCB complaint contact statement, and notice that the full course must be completed before the exam. | Open |
| Course must be at least three hours excluding final exam | LCB instructions; WAC 314-17 | Runtime contains six 30-minute modules for 180 active minutes before final-exam release; final-exam time is separate. | Open |
| Suggested six-module structure | LCB MAST Course Requirements | The course follows six modules: program/permits, alcohol effects, ID/minors, AIP/refusal, liability/DUI/documentation, and Washington laws/operations. | Open |
| Module intro, curriculum, summary, and quiz | LCB MAST Course Requirements | Each module contains a lesson introduction, curriculum sections, a takeaway summary, and at least 10 interactive knowledge-check questions with explanations. | Open |
| Quizzes require 80% and allow retake until pass | LCB MAST Course Requirements | The student workflow is configured for module quizzes with 10 questions, 80% minimum, correct-answer remediation, and retake before advancing. | Open |
| Students can review completed material but cannot skip ahead | LCB MAST Course Requirements | Preview pages show all material to reviewers; the launch workflow gates student progress sequentially, records module completion, and allows review of completed screens. | Open |
| Identity verification and login/logoff records | LCB introduction and instructions | Prepared controls include login/logoff records, student profile verification, periodic identity prompts, final-exam recheck, and inactivity timeout no shorter than 30 minutes. | Open |
| Last Call video before permit issuance | LCB Providers and Trainers page; LCB Last Call Video page | The course plan includes a Last Call video gate before final completion and permit processing. The reviewer packet links to the official LCB video and documents that the video alone does not satisfy MAST training. | Open |
| Final exam controls | LCB MAST Final Exam instructions | Final-exam release, closed-book acknowledgement, official question-bank handling, randomization, 40-question minimum, 80% pass, and Spanish official exam parity are documented without exposing the official bank. | Open |
| Certificate and student handbook after passing | LCB MAST Course Requirements | After final-exam pass, the workflow releases the electronic Student Handbook, Certificate of Course Completion, and survey; the certificate clearly states it is not the MAST permit. | Open |
| Permit issuance and reporting within 30 days | LCB provider/trainer guidance; LCB FAQs | Provider operations plan states permits are printed, mailed, and reported to LCB within 30 days after successful completion once certification is granted. | Open |
| Records retained five years and SSN removed after LCB submission | LCB MAST instructions and FAQs | Privacy and record plan retains required non-SSN records for five years, secures student data, submits SSN to LCB only when applicable, and removes SSN after LCB submission. | Open |
| Spanish parity | LCB multilingual materials; provider requirement for submitted course script | Every module, section, knowledge check, public status copy, packet document, handbook, survey, and certificate text has a Spanish counterpart. Final exam Spanish questions will use LCB's official Spanish version when supplied. | Open |
